About Hucknall
Hucknall is a town that lies in the Ashfield district, Nottinghamshire, which has a great family feel and is popular with homeowners who work in the centre of Nottingham.
Hucknall’s origins go back to at least Anglo-Saxon times when the town’s parish church was originally built (Lord Byron is buried there). When coal was discovered in the 19th Century, the town flourished. Today, Hucknall is a popular choice with people working or studying in Nottingham, which is only 15 minutes by train. Hucknall itself has a variety of shops, pubs, cafés and restaurants, and there is a traditional market every Friday. The town is also well served by primary and secondary schools, making it desirable by families.
There is a railway station offering trains into Nottingham in under 20 minutes. For drivers, they can easily access the M1. It is a great location for reaching the Peak District and Sherwood Forest in your spare time.
There’s plenty to keep all the family interested around Hucknall. Younger children will love the range of soft play centres and trampoline parks. For something more sedate, head to the beautiful historic surroundings of Newstead Abbey, Nottingham Castle or Wollaton Hall, plus with Nottingham only minutes up the road, a huge range of eating, sporting, shopping and entertainment options are waiting for you.
